您的位置:首页 > 其它

第五章函数—5.1.4讲学习笔记

2014-11-26 11:26 309 查看
//5-4-1
//计算输入数字的位数

#include <stdio.h>
#include <stdlib.h>

int length(int num)
{
	int length = 0;
	for (; num; num /= 10)
	{
		length++;
	}
	return length;
}

void main()
{
	int num;
	scanf_s("%d", &num);
	printf("数字的长度是:%d", length(num));
	system("pause");
}


//5-4-2
//计算1加到n的数值
#include <stdio.h>
#include <stdlib.h>

int go(int num)
{
	if (num == 1)
	{
		return 1;
	}
	else
	{
		return go(num - 1) + num;
	}

}

void main()
{
	int data = 0;
	scanf_s("%d", &data);
	printf("%d", go(data));

	system("pause");
}
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: